Participation Criteria
Eligibility Criteria
Ages Eligible for Study
Accepts Healthy Volunteers
Description
Inclusion Criteria:
- 1- Lupus nephritis patients both genders aged 16 or younger 2- Biopsy specimens confirmed active lesions or active and chronic lesions defined as nephritis according to WHO classification 3- Children on standard treatment (mycophenolate mofetil + hydroxychloroquine + steroids) 4- Children on another standard regimen: low-dose intravenous cyclophosphamide (CY) (total dose 3 g over 3 months) -monthly pulses 0.5-1 g/m2- in combination with glucocorticoids
Exclusion Criteria:
- Dialysis or B cell-targeted therapy (including belimumab) within the preceding year
- Patients with other comorbidities
- Smokers
- Previous failures of both MMF and CYC induction therapy,
- Estimated glomerular filtration rate (eGFR) of less than 30 ml/min per 1.73 m2 of body surface area.

Arms and Interventions
Participant Group / Arm |
Intervention / Treatment |
---|---|
No Intervention: standard of care
patients will receive oral MMF initial dose of 1200 mg/m2/day, no more than 2000 mg/day, increased to 1800 mg/m2/day, no more than 3000 mg/day, if response is not good + corticosteroid protocols are: intravenous pulse of methylprednisolone (30 mg/kg/dose for three consecutive days, no more than de 1000 mg/dose), followed by oral prednisolone/prednisone (0.5-1.0 mg/kg/day); or high dosage oral prednisone/prednisolone (1-2 mg/kg/day, no more than 60 mg/day) + hydroxychloroquine 4.0-5.5 mg/kg/day second regimen: low-dose intravenous cyclophosphamide (CY) (total dose 3 g over 3 months) -monthly pulses 0.5-1 g/m2- in combination with glucocorticoids
|
|
Experimental: Curcumin Oral Capsule group
patients will receive oral 1000 mg of curcumin capsules daily in addition to their standard treatment for three months. Standard treatment includes: oral MMF initial dose of 1200 mg/m2/day, no more than 2000 m g/day, increased to 1800 mg/m2/day, no more than 3000 mg/day, if response is not good + corticosteroid protocols are: intravenous pulse of methylprednisolone (30 mg/kg/dose for three consecutive days, no more than de 1000 mg/dose), followed by oral prednisolone/prednisone (0.5-1.0 mg/kg/day); or high dosage oral prednisone/prednisolone (1-2 mg/kg/day, no more than 60 mg/day) + hydroxychloroquine 4.0-5.5 mg/kg/day second regimen: low-dose intravenous cyclophosphamide (CY) (total dose 3 g over 3 months) -monthly pulses 0.5-1 g/m2- in combination with glucocorticoids |
Curcumin 1000 mg Oral Capsule beside the standard of care
